Memcached 教程
Memcached 教程
引言
Memcached 是一款高性能的分布式内存对象缓存系统,它通过在内存中存储数据来减少数据库的负载,从而提高应用程序的响应速度。本文将为您详细介绍 Memcached 的基本概念、安装配置、使用方法以及高级特性,帮助您快速掌握 Memcached 的使用。
Memcached 基本概念
什么是 Memcached?
Memcached 是一种高性能的分布式内存对象缓存系统,它通过在内存中存储数据来减少数据库的负载。Memcached 可以缓存各种类型的数据,如字符串、数字、对象等,从而提高应用程序的响应速度。
Memcached 的工作原理
Memcached 通过将数据存储在内存中,避免了频繁的磁盘I/O操作,从而提高了数据读取速度。Memcached 使用键值对(Key-Value)的方式来存储数据,其中键是唯一的,值是存储的数据。
Memcached 的优势
- 高性能:Memcached 将数据存储在内存中,读写速度快,可以显著提高应用程序的响应速度。
- 分布式:Memcached 支持分布式存储,可以扩展存储容量,提高系统的可用性。
- 灵活:Memcached 可以缓存各种类型的数据,满足不同场景的需求。
Memcached 安装与配置
1. 安装 Memcached
以 Ubuntu 系统为例,您可以使用以下命令安装 Memcached:
sudo apt-get update
sudo apt-get install memcached
2. 配置 Memcached
Memcached 的配置文件位于 /etc/memcached.conf,以下是配置文件的一些关键参数:
# 监听端口
listen 12